Recovering Traceability links between Feature Models and Source Code of Product Variants

Hamzeh Eyal-Salman 1 Abdelhak-Djamel Seriai 1 Christophe Dony 1 Ra'Fat Ahmad Al-Msie'Deen 1
1 MAREL - Models And Reuse Engineering, Languages
LIRMM - Laboratoire d'Informatique de Robotique et de Microélectronique de Montpellier
Abstract : Usually software product variants, developed by copy-paste-modify technique, are often a starting point for building Software Product Line. The distinguishing factor between traditional software engineering and software product line engineering is the variability. Traceability of variability in a software product line has been recognized as crucial factor for its success. This paper presents a method based on information retrieval namely, latent semantic indexing, to establish traceability links between object-oriented source code of product variants and its FM to support conversion from traditional software development into software product line development. Tracing and maintaining interrelationships between artifacts within a software system also are needed to automate products derivation process, facilitate program comprehension, make the process of maintaining the system less dependent on individual experts.
Type de document :
Communication dans un congrès
VARY'2012: VARiability for You, Sep 2012, Innsbruck, Austria. 2012, 〈http://vary2012.irisa.fr/〉
Liste complète des métadonnées

https://hal-lirmm.ccsd.cnrs.fr/lirmm-00808468
Contributeur : Ra'Fat Al-Msie'Deen <>
Soumis le : vendredi 5 avril 2013 - 14:48:52
Dernière modification le : jeudi 24 mai 2018 - 15:59:22

Identifiants

  • HAL Id : lirmm-00808468, version 1

Collections

Citation

Hamzeh Eyal-Salman, Abdelhak-Djamel Seriai, Christophe Dony, Ra'Fat Ahmad Al-Msie'Deen. Recovering Traceability links between Feature Models and Source Code of Product Variants. VARY'2012: VARiability for You, Sep 2012, Innsbruck, Austria. 2012, 〈http://vary2012.irisa.fr/〉. 〈lirmm-00808468〉

Partager

Métriques

Consultations de la notice

101